Deon Jackson (born February 18, 1999) is an American professional football running back for the DC Defenders of the United Football League (UFL). He played college football at Duke . He also played for the Indianapolis Colts , Cleveland Browns , and New York Giants of the National Football League (NFL).
Deon Jackson (January 26, 1946 – April 18, 2014) [1] was an American soul singer and songwriter.. Jackson was born in Ann Arbor, Michigan, United States. [2] He performed in vocal groups and as a soloist while he attended Ann Arbor High School, and was signed by producer Ollie McLaughlin while still in school. [2]

"Love Makes the World Go Round" is a song written and performed by American singer-songwriter Deon Jackson, arranged and conducted by Dale Warren, and produced by Ollie McLaughlin. It was released on December 31, 1965.
The DC Defenders are a professional American football team based in Washington, D.C. The Defenders compete in the United Football League (UFL) as a member of the XFL Conference.
